The best means, however, of preventing costiveness in dogs, as well as in men, is regular exercise. A dog who is kept chained up in a kennel should be taken out and have a certain quantity of exercise once in the twenty-four hours. When this cannot be done, the food should consist chiefly of well-boiled farinaceous matter.
